OneUp Trader Review

Prop Trading FirmUnited States

OneUp Trader is a Delaware based futures prop firm running since 2017. It calls its programs education and entertainment, not investing, and settles disputes through arbitration in Switzerland.

Pros & Cons

Pros

  • Running funded futures programs since 2017, longer than many rivals
  • Profit split reaches 90 percent, with 100 percent kept on the first $10,000
  • Lists a real support phone number and uses PCI DSS certified payments
  • Accepts traders from most countries, including Ukraine and Russia

Cons

  • Traders are placed with a funding partner, not funded by OneUp Trader itself
  • Any legal dispute must go through arbitration in Switzerland, not the US
  • Its own stated liability to a trader is capped at just 1,000 dollars
  • Monthly subscription fees are non refundable once charged
About OneUp Trader

OneUp Trader has run funded futures programs since 2017 from Wilmington, Delaware. Traders pay a monthly fee for an evaluation account, and those who pass are placed with a funding partner rather than funded by OneUp Trader itself. The company describes its own service as education and entertainment, not real trading.

Profit splits reach 90 percent, and traders keep 100 percent of their first 10,000 dollars in profit before that split applies. Account sizes run from 25,000 to 250,000 dollars, and trading uses NinjaTrader, Tradovate, Sierra Chart, or Rithmic. OneUp Trader accepts traders from most countries, including Ukraine and Russia, but excludes those under United States sanctions.

Support includes a listed phone line and PCI DSS certified payments, more open than many rivals. Even so, liability is capped at whichever is smaller, what you paid or 1,000 dollars, and any dispute must go through arbitration in Switzerland, a costly venue for an ordinary trader.
